A broken, dripping roof is among the most feared home repairs since finding and correcting a leak isn’t usually straightforward.

Stained or sagging sheetrock, flaking paint, or an evident drip are all signs of a roof leak. However, even a minor undiscovered leak can trigger broken insulation, mildew development, and rotted wood structure. A leak can also move and spread out from the initial broken region to another part of your property.

Most of roof leakages in Helmetta, New Jersey are caused by relatively typical situations that damage your roof.

  • Your roof will never ever have a bad day, yet aging is inescapable. All roofing products are prone to harsh climate condition such as rainstorms, freeze/thaw cycles, high temperatures, and extreme summer season sun, which might eventually trigger early aging, breaking, and curling of the shingles.
  • Brick chimneys appear to be strong, but the mortar that holds the bricks together, in addition to the flashing and chimney crown, can be readily destroyed. Water might enter the attic through cracks, corrosion, and leaks.
  • A leak can be readily brought on by missing or broken shingles. Private shingle replacement is usually not a major issue, but stopping working to get it repaired might result in more damaged shingles and more pricey repairs.
  • The vents on your roof system contain exposed fasteners that will fracture, degrade, and age in time. This is a little repair, however it is a normal source of leakages due to the fact that many vents do not last the life of the roof.
  • The pipes boot slips over a pipeline to protect the pipe’s connection to the roof. The boot, like the vents and flashing, can be damaged, fracture, and fail. The repair isn’t particularly challenging, although damage can be easily overlooked.
  • Storm damage, strong winds, and hail may all trigger large and little holes. Some holes appear, but others might go unnoticed for many years until an examination exposes them. Water can enter through even small holes triggered by misplaced roofing nails, the elimination of an antenna or meal mounting bracket, or impact-related fissures in roofing materials.
  • A complex, complicated roofline may be quite appealing, but it is likewise more difficult to waterproof. Every joint, valley, and slope needs to be marked.
  • Roof materials battle to hold up against freeze-thaw cycles, as well as ice and snow. Water may slip into tiny spaces in between and under shingles when snow builds up, melts, and refreezes. Water swells and deepens the fracture as it freezes. The weight of the snow and ice can also cause bending and drooping of the flashing and plywood foundation.
  • Rain gutters may present troubles if they are not cleaned and fixed on a routine basis. Rainwater can support behind a obstruction and penetrate through the shingles, harming the wood underneath. Standing water can likewise cause harm to older rain gutters.
  • Skylights, like chimneys and pipeline vents, have some of the very same problems. Aside from prospective flashing damage, the rubber or vinyl seals around skylights might dry up and fracture; at this moment, the skylight must be replaced.
  • Moisture can develop in your attic as a result of ventilation issues, and this can mimic a roof leak. In order to sufficiently leave warm air and wetness from your attic location, your roof should have sufficient consumption and exhaust ventilation. This can lead to wood rot, mold, and harmed insulation, and it has the possible to be a really expensive repair.

The greatest protection against roof leaks is to schedule a yearly roof inspection and to act quickly if you suspect a leak.
